分布式对象存储的概念是什么,分布式对象存储,架构演进与价值重构的技术解析
- 综合资讯
- 2025-05-14 21:14:35
- 1

分布式对象存储是一种通过分布式架构实现海量数据非结构化存储的技术,其核心特征包括水平扩展能力、多副本容错机制和统一命名空间管理,从架构演进看,早期基于中心化存储的架构在...
分布式对象存储是一种通过分布式架构实现海量数据非结构化存储的技术,其核心特征包括水平扩展能力、多副本容错机制和统一命名空间管理,从架构演进看,早期基于中心化存储的架构在数据规模增长时面临性能瓶颈,逐步向分布式集群架构转型,通过分片存储、冗余备份和分布式元数据服务实现高可用性,随着云原生发展,架构进一步融合容器化部署、对象存储即服务(STaaS)和边缘计算节点,形成跨地域、多模态的存储网络,其价值重构体现在:通过线性扩展降低TCO达60%以上,毫秒级访问延迟满足实时业务需求,支持PB级数据与AI训练的深度集成,同时通过多副本机制和区块链存证技术实现数据安全与合规,当前架构已从单一存储服务升级为融合数据治理、智能分析和隐私计算的全栈数据底座,驱动企业数字化转型的成本重构与价值创造。
(全文共3286字,基于架构创新视角展开原创性论述)
分布式对象存储的范式革命(约500字) 1.1 传统存储体系的局限性 传统文件存储系统(如NAS)在应对PB级数据时面临三大瓶颈:线性扩展能力不足(单集群最大规模约4PB)、元数据管理性能衰减(每增加10节点查询延迟提升23%)、容灾恢复效率低下(跨地域恢复时间超过72小时),以某银行核心系统为例,其本地存储架构在业务峰值时出现单节点故障导致服务中断,直接造成日均损失超800万元。
2 对象存储的底层突破 分布式对象存储通过"数据对象化"和"去中心化架构"实现存储范式革新,其核心创新体现在:
图片来源于网络,如有侵权联系删除
- 数据抽象层:将数据解构为可独立寻址的"对象单元",每个对象包含唯一标识符(OID)、元数据标签、访问控制列表(ACL)及版本控制信息
- 分布式架构:采用P2P网络拓扑替代传统主从架构,节点间通过gRPC或HTTP/2进行异步通信,单集群可扩展至百万级节点
- 容错机制:基于CRDT(无冲突复制数据类型)的分布式协调算法,实现故障节点自动恢复(恢复时间<5秒)
3 关键性能指标重构 新型存储系统引入多维评估体系:
- 对象级性能:单对象写入延迟<10ms(99% percentile)
- 批处理效率:10万对象批量操作吞吐量>500万IOPS
- 跨地域复制:数据同步延迟<50ms(基于SD-WAN网络)
- 成本优化:冷热数据自动分层(热数据存储成本$0.02/GB/月,冷数据$0.001/GB/月)
分布式架构的解耦式设计(约600字) 2.1 四层解耦架构模型 现代分布式对象存储采用分层解耦设计(见图1):
- 数据平面:负责对象存储与检索,采用内存缓存(Redis Cluster)+SSD缓存+HDD存储的三级存储架构
- 元数据服务:分布式键值存储(如RocksDB)管理对象元数据,支持ACID事务
- 协调服务:基于Raft算法的分布式协调集群,处理跨节点事务
- 接口层:提供多协议支持(HTTP API、gRPC、SDK封装)
2 分布式一致性保障 采用"最终一致性+业务补偿"的混合一致性模型:
- 事务一致性:通过2PC协议保证跨节点写操作强一致性(适用于财务数据)
- 最终一致性:基于Paxos的最终一致性协议(适用于日志存储)
- 补偿机制:异步重试队列(最大重试次数32次)+人工介入通道
3 容灾与高可用设计 构建多活容灾架构:
- 三副本分布:主备副本+跨地域副本(如北京+上海+广州)
- 冗余计算:采用Kubernetes实现副本自动扩缩容(CPU利用率波动<15%)
- 故障隔离:通过VPC网络隔离保障核心业务连续性
核心技术突破与演进(约900字) 3.1 分布式数据分片技术 创新性采用"混合分片算法":
- 动态分片策略:根据对象大小自动选择分片粒度(1KB-4MB可配置)
- 伪随机分片:结合MD5哈希与哈希链算法,避免热点问题
- 分片迁移:基于QoS的智能迁移(迁移带宽占用<15%)
2 智能存储优化 引入机器学习优化存储效率:
- 冷热数据预测:LSTM模型预测对象访问热力图(准确率92.3%)
- 自动压缩:Zstandard算法实现压缩比1:5(CPU消耗<5%)
- 对象合并:基于Bloom Filter的重复对象识别(识别准确率99.8%)
3 分布式计算融合 构建存储计算一体化架构:
- 在线分析:集成ClickHouse实现对象级OLAP查询(响应时间<200ms)
- 流式处理:Flink实现对象流处理(吞吐量>2TB/h)
- 智能分层:根据访问模式自动调整存储介质(SSD存储占比动态调节)
4 安全增强机制 构建五维安全体系:
- 数据加密:AES-256加密+国密SM4双引擎
- 访问控制:ABAC动态权限模型(支持200+属性组合)
- 审计追踪:区块链存证(每10秒生成一个Merkle树节点)
- 容灾隔离:跨区域数据加密隔离(防止数据泄露)
典型应用场景与价值创造(约600字) 4.1 云原生存储服务 某电商平台采用分布式对象存储构建弹性存储池:
- 弹性扩展:分钟级添加存储节点(单集群容量达15PB)
- 费用优化:根据业务周期自动扩容(节省存储成本38%)
- 容灾演练:每季度自动执行跨地域切换(切换时间<8分钟)
2 物联网数据管理 智慧城市项目实现:
图片来源于网络,如有侵权联系删除
- 海量接入:每秒处理50万IoT设备数据
- 数据聚合:基于时间窗口的自动聚合(节省存储空间72%)
- 异常检测:结合对象时间戳的AI异常识别(准确率91.2%)
3 分布式数据库底层 某金融级数据库采用对象存储作为持久层:
- 存储压缩:Zstandard压缩比达1:8
- 事务支持:通过WAL日志实现ACID(事务延迟<1ms)
- 容灾恢复:基于对象快照的秒级恢复(RTO<30秒)
4 联邦学习存储 构建分布式联邦存储框架:
- 跨域存储:支持200+地域的数据合规存储
- 联邦计算:数据不出域的模型训练(计算效率提升40%)
- 安全多方计算:基于对象分片的数据隔离(信息泄露风险降低99%)
未来演进方向(约500字) 5.1 存算融合新范式 发展趋势显示存储计算融合度将持续提升:
- 存储即计算:通过NVIDIA DPU实现对象存储与计算指令融合
- 内存计算:基于3D XPoint的存储内存化(访问延迟<5ns)
- 智能存储:每TB存储单元配备专用AI加速芯片
2 边缘存储网络 构建"云-边-端"三级存储体系:
- 边缘缓存:基于MEC的边缘对象存储(延迟<20ms)
- 边缘计算:在存储节点部署轻量级AI模型(推理延迟<50ms)
- 端侧存储:通过Rust语言实现端侧对象存储(内存占用优化65%)
3 绿色存储革命 能效优化成为核心指标:
- 存储节能:通过AI预测休眠时段(年省电费达$120万)
- 介质创新:相变存储器(PCM)实现10倍能效提升
- 碳足迹追踪:每GB存储对象碳足迹计算(误差<5%)
4 存储即服务(STaaS) 服务模式向平台化演进:
- 存储即代码:通过Serverless实现存储服务编排
- 自适应存储:根据业务负载自动选择存储类型(SSD/ HDD/ 对象)
- 存储市场:构建跨云对象存储交易平台(支持200+币种结算)
分布式对象存储正从基础设施层向数字基座进化,其技术演进遵循"存储虚拟化-智能存储-认知存储"的路径,通过解耦式架构设计、混合一致性保障、智能优化算法等创新,在成本、性能、安全等方面实现突破性改进,未来随着存算融合、边缘智能、绿色计算等技术的融合,分布式对象存储将成为构建数字生态的核心使能技术,推动企业IT架构向"数据即服务"范式转型。
(注:文中数据均为模拟技术参数,实际应用需根据具体场景调整,架构示意图未在文本中呈现,实际撰写时可补充架构图解。)
本文链接:https://www.zhitaoyun.cn/2253808.html
发表评论